I upgraded a client to MR3 by installing over MR2.  I couldn't find the relevant upgrade document, so I ended up replacing the database instead of preserving it.  I thought the environment was small enough to make this manageable.

 

Now I can't see any clients in the Endpoint Protection Console.  I've searched the tree in "View Clients", but nothing shows.  I ran a Find Unmanaged Computers, and reinstalled the client on the machines that showed up.  However, there's still nothing in SEPM under Clients.  On my own workstation, at least, I can confirm that the new client has been installed.

 

What do I need to do to fix this?

Andrew-H,

Within SEPM go to Admin>Install Packages>Client Install Settings. Right click in the right pane and click "Add". Give the new Client Install Settings a name, Choose the options you want and when you get to the section titled "Upgarde Settings" choose Remove all previous logs and policies.......

Click "OK" when you are finished and then export a new package with the new settings chosen for "Pick the customized installation settings below". Re-deploy the package and you should be OK.

I'm not sure if this will help but it's be worth a try. Have you checked that the sylink.xml file on the server has the same content as on your workstation?

 

I searched on the server and found the most recent sylink.xml which happened to be :

 

C:\Program Files\Symantec\Symantec Endpoint Protection Manager\data\outbox\agent\80B2972B0ADE64C90190EFA8AC1E0792\Sylink.xml

 

and checked it's contents against my local machine one :

 

C:\Program Files\Symantec\Symantec Endpoint Protection Manager\Sylink.xml

 

when i was having problems after i'd moved the SEPM to another server.

 

If the one on your machine is different then

 

1. click start/run and type smc -stop

2. copy the sylink.xml file from the server to replace the one on your PC in C:\Program Files\Symantec\Symantec Endpoint Protection Manager\

3. click Start/run and type smc -start

 

Hopefully then you hsould get a green dot on the Symantec shield on your machine (possibly after a few minutes) and then a client in your SEPM console.

 

All else fails, remove the client from the machine, clean off any Symantec folders from Program files and in the AppData under user profiles, reboot and redeploy from the Migration & deployment wizard.
